A Detailed Look at the Tour

Paris Walking Tours: Discover Paris' Iconic Sites and Secret Spots - A Detailed Look at the Tour

This experience kicks off in Paris with a fun Instagram Hotspots tour led by a local historian, Ed, and a photography expert, Julian. They take you through well-loved photo spots, perfect for snapping those quintessential Paris pictures. The 45-minute segment is free, making it an ideal way to start your day with some iconic images and insider tips for framing your shots.

Next, you’ll head to Montmartre, famous for its artsy vibe and bohemian history. According to reviewers, the tour tends to wander off the beaten track here, uncovering hidden faces of Montmartre that aren’t on typical tourist itineraries. This is a highlight for many who want to see the more authentic, less crowded side of this neighborhood. One reviewer mentioned, “We wandered off the tourist trail and saw why Montmartre remains so special.”

The Sainte-Chapelle stop showcases one of Paris’s most beautiful chapels, renowned for its stained-glass windows which are considered some of the most stunning in the world. However, entrance tickets aren’t included, so you’ll need to purchase them separately. A review pointed out that while the guide is enthusiastic about the chapel’s architecture, the experience’s value hinges on your willingness to pay for entry.

Moving on, the Louvre Museum provides a narrative around French royalty, revolutions, and Napoleon’s rise. Expect to hear engaging stories about how the Louvre transformed from a royal palace into a world-famous museum. Again, tickets are extra, but the narration offers context that enhances your appreciation of the art and history. The guide’s storytelling turns the Louvre from just a giant art store into a storybook of France’s past.

Of course, no Paris visit is complete without the Eiffel Tower. The guide delves into the monument’s legacy, the mind behind Gustave Eiffel, and how the World’s Fairs influenced its design. While you can’t go up the tower with this tour, you’ll enjoy a detailed overview of its significance. A reviewer expressed appreciation for this, saying, “Learning about the impact of the World Fairs made me see the Eiffel Tower differently.”

The Notre-Dame Cathedral offers a chance to explore Gothic architecture. The tour emphasizes its magnificent features and its role in Parisian life. Since Notre-Dame is free to visit from the outside, this is a highlight accessible to all, with the narration adding historical depth.

Next, the Place de la Bastille takes you through revolutionary history and architectural highlights. Reviewers note the area’s artisanal roots and how its history is intertwined with Paris’s broader story of change. It’s a vivid reminder of Paris’s revolutionary spirit.

The Quartier Latin provides a glimpse into everyday French life, with the guide showcasing local cafes, bookshops, and student culture. One user shared that this part felt like a genuine peek into “how Parisians live and breathe.”

Finally, the Père Lachaise Cemetery offers an intriguing walk among the graves of famous figures like Jim Morrison and Oscar Wilde. The narration here explores their stories and the cemetery’s historic significance. It’s a quieter, contemplative end to your tour.

Practicalities and Tips

Paris Walking Tours: Discover Paris' Iconic Sites and Secret Spots - Practicalities and Tips

  • Timing: You can start this tour anytime during the opening hours, from 7:00 AM to 9:00 PM, giving you flexibility.
  • Duration: While the tour is designed for 1 to 6 hours, it’s entirely up to you how long you wish to spend at each stop.
  • Equipment: You’ll need your own earphones and mobile device. The tour is compatible with both iOS and Android.
  • Entrance Tickets: For places like Sainte-Chapelle, the Louvre, and the Eiffel Tower, be prepared to purchase tickets separately.
  • Booking in Advance: On average, this tour is booked about 41 days in advance, so plan early if you want a specific date.
